What is a yeast infection?
A yeast infection is a type of fungal infection that affects the vagina. It is caused by an overgrowth of the fungus Candida, which is normally present in the vagina in small amounts. When the balance of bacteria and yeast in the vagina is disrupted, Candida can grow out of control and cause an infection.
Symptoms of a yeast infection
The symptoms of a yeast infection can vary from person to person, but some of the most common symptoms include:
- Itching and irritation in the vagina and vulva
- Burning sensation during urination or sex
- Redness and swelling of the vulva
- Thick, white discharge that looks like cottage cheese

When to see a doctor
If you're experiencing the symptoms of a yeast infection for the first time, it's a good idea to see a doctor to confirm the diagnosis. Yeast infections share symptoms with other vaginal infections, such as bacterial vaginosis and sexually transmitted infections (STIs). A doctor can perform tests to rule out other infections and recommend the best treatment for your specific condition.
